Common Causes of Water Damage in Central Texas
Indoor flooding issues strike unexpectedly, often originating from hidden plumbing malfunctions or regional weather anomalies. Local residential and commercial property owners frequently suffer from sudden burst pipes, hidden roof leaks, or slow appliance leaks behind dishwashers and refrigerators. Furthermore, intense Hill Country seasonal rainstorms can trigger destructive storm flooding, while plumbing failures lead to overflowing toilets, toxic sewer backups, or overflowing HVAC leaks in hot Texas attics. Left unaddressed, this hidden moisture pools beneath foundations, resulting in progressive foundation seepage that threatens structural integrity. Signs You Need Water Damage Restoration
While an absolute deluge is obvious, minor structural leaks often leave subtle indicators that require expert remediation. Homeowners should stay vigilant against noticeable standing water, yellowing water stains on drywall, or sudden patches of fuzzy mold growth. A musty damp smell, bubbling or peeling paint, buckled or warped flooring, and sagging ceiling damage all point toward internal structural water intrusion. Additionally, a persistent feeling of high humidity indoors indicates that air moisture levels are elevated beyond a safe threshold. Frequently Asked Questions
How quickly should water damage be repaired?

Does homeowners insurance cover water damage?
Most standard homeowners insurance policies cover water damage if the cause was sudden and accidental, such as a ruptured plumbing line. How long does water damage restoration take?
The core structural drying phase generally spans between 3 to 5 days, depending on how deeply the water traveled. Can water damage cause mold?
Yes, mold spores can activate and start spreading across wet carpeting or drywall padding in as little as 24 hours. Should I stay in my home during restoration?
If the moisture is contained entirely within a single room, it is usually safe to occupy the rest of the house.
